Small-Batch Chocolate Chip Cookies

These small-batch chocolate chip cookies are perfect for when you're craving something sweet without a lot of leftovers. Ready in under an hour, they're a great treat to whip up anytime.

Ingredients

  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/4 cup light brown sugar, packed
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 large egg yolk
  • 3/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ips

Method

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a medium bowl, cream together the but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th and creamy.
  3. Mix in the vanilla extract and egg yolk until well combined.
  4. In a separate small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t.
  5.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ined.
  6. Fold in the chocolate chips evenly throughout the dough.
  7. Scoop tablespoons of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
  8. Bake in the preheated oven for 8-10 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den.
  9.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
